Transaction 3e414ac7315312a69729a29e4690625790b9407f70ba2f8fa1b8037136c1bae2

1 Input
2 Outputs
  • 3e414ac7315312a69729a29e4690625790b9407f70ba2f8fa1b8037136c1bae2:0
  • value  12247504
    address  1DRXFVG86qn3c3FkHasjhVVdHKkFMyBCFh
  • 3e414ac7315312a69729a29e4690625790b9407f70ba2f8fa1b8037136c1bae2:1
  • value  32637904
    address  14LS7Uda6EZGXLtRrFEZ2kWmarrxobkyu9